primarily excerpts from a sermon and a briefing document on 1 Timothy 6, offer profound guidance on Christian living, particularly concerning wealth and faith. They explore how Paul's advice to Timothy remains relevant for believers today, emphasising contentment over material gain. The sources address the historical context of slavery, explaining how Christianity transformed societal norms not through revolution, but spiritual change. Furthermore, they highlight the dangers of loving money, advocating instead for generosity and the righteous use of resources. A central theme is the importance of upholding truth and discernment, especially in an information-saturated world, and guarding the gospel as a sacred trust.
